I took a class on it in law school. Professor spent half the semester teaching us how to write the definition section of discovery requests to make sure we defined “documents” etc correctly. In practice those never apply because the requests pretty much just ask you to produce everything relevant about the accident or event and a judge would sanction you for not producing an email because the term document didn’t specifically include emails.

TLDR: my professor practiced law for 2 years, became a professor, and taught nothing of importance on discovery in the discovery class
